Travelodge By Wyndham Welland
43.01921, -79.24869Located only 5 minutes' stroll from Seaway Mall, Travelodge By Wyndham Welland hotel provides guests with 24-hour reception and express check-out. Located 3.8 miles from Battle of Cooks Mills National Historic Site, the convenient 2-star hotel features a safety deposit box.
Location
The hotel is located in a popular area of Welland, approximately 10 minutes by car from Chippawa Park. The property is 2.1 miles from Welland Historical Museum in Welland. The comfortable hotel is also within close proximity of Niagara Falls.
Travelodge By Wyndham Welland hotel offers a prime location 41 miles from John C. Munro airport.
Rooms
The 78 rooms are smoke-free and equipped with a multi-channel television as well as coffee and tea making equipment. Private bathrooms also include towels.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is served every morning with waffles, fresh fruits, and fresh coffee. The neighborhood features restaurants, including Boston Pizza, which is a short walk to the Welland accommodation.
Leisure & Business
The non-smoking Travelodge By Wyndham also features a patio and various recreational opportunities.

The room felt spacious with two queen beds making it nice for families. The access to a first-floor room made loading and unloading without hassle.
The cleanliness left a lot to be desired. curtains drooped due to a lack of hooks, and the heater vent was filthy. Bathroom issues included a peeling ceiling, no tub plug, and dirt streaks on the inside of the door. Maintenance problems were also present, such as the front and bathroom doors not closing properly, with one incident resulting in a painful head injury. A noisy environment, combined with a dirty parking area and low-income rentals nearby, made the overall atmosphere feel unsafe.
